Sieben Posted April 2, 2014 Share Posted April 2, 2014 I don't know how you made the ship commando bridge, but I would draw rooms and change the outsidewall with "walloverlays" in Fossoilstyle, because you used the windows . You can make walloverlays in diffrent length, so there is not much sisyphus working. Then for the 3rd floor (the deck) I would use wallgrime to make the look of the ship a little more abandoned. Inside of the body you should look at the sewer walls (for more abandoned look) or the truck walls (for full metal look). The idea is great! Would never have guessed for myself! Edit: Create a room called "Body" or so, to create the baseform of the ship and the walkable rooms you place "inside". No need to make the full shipbody walkable, cause you are the captain and decide!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Sieben Posted April 5, 2014 Share Posted April 5, 2014 So for the bridge there is a simple idea: 1. in your bridge room, draw a Exterior Walls Commercial full glass wall2. create a preset with the industrie railroad tile and set as WallOverlay3. merge them4. should be like this then 5. experiment with different wallcounters as WallOverlays if you think the glasswall looks to fragile. You can add up to two walloverlays until they mess up each other6. the second WallOverlay overlays the first one The same technique I use for my buildings. Example military tent: The tent is a room without floor, don't be irritated If I set the DarkbrownCorners first, they would be under the truckplanes. Looks also good, because you'll just see the under part of them, but I decide to set them outside, because I'm afraid the player wouldn't notice them (there won't be any clues on the upper part of the truck planes).
